Transaction 51f8b66c383cfdf10afdc9b624bb696d79386637118fa9d2d0d8675200a11ce6
1 Input
1 Output
-
51f8b66c383cfdf10afdc9b624bb696d79386637118fa9d2d0d8675200a11ce6:0
- value
- 801737
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9526095c2a7fa7d45af5a6d74af833e9fc1ebf0b OP_EQUAL
- address
- 3FHeAxEmtmyaxPfuJpdJbonTi71zTTALAB